개발자 Q&A

개발하다 막혔다면? 여기서 질문하세요! 초보부터 고수까지, 함께 고민하고 해결하는 공간입니다. 누구나 자유롭게 질문하고 답변을 남겨보세요!

2025.04.07 03:24

DATE_ADD 함수 사용 방법에 대한 도움을 요청합니다

목록
  • 화이트해커연구가 1일 전 2025.04.07 03:24
  • 1
    1
저는 MySQL에서 DATE_ADD 함수를 사용하는 방법에 대해 혼란을 느끼고 있습니다.
DATE_ADD(date, INTERVAL expr unit) 함수는 날짜를 지정된 기간으로 추가하는 함수입니다.
하지만 INTERVAL expr unit 부분에서 expr의 값을 어떻게 지정해야 하는지 모르겠습니다.
예를 들어, 1년 또는 3개월의 기간을 추가하고 싶은데, INTERVAL expr unit의 값을 어떻게 설정해야 하는지 알려주세요.

    댓글목록

    profile_image
    나우호스팅  1일 전

    DATE_ADD 함수는 날짜를 지정된 기간으로 추가하는 함수입니다. INTERVAL expr unit의 expr은 숫자를 의미하며, unit은 년, 월, 일, 시, 분, 초를 의미합니다.

    예를 들어, 1년을 더하고 싶다면 INTERVAL 1 YEAR을 사용합니다. 3개월을 더하고 싶다면 INTERVAL 3 MONTH을 사용합니다. DATE_ADD 함수는 다음과 같이 사용할 수 있습니다.

    #hostingforum.kr
    sql
    
    SELECT DATE_ADD('2022-01-01', INTERVAL 1 YEAR) AS '1년 후';
    
    SELECT DATE_ADD('2022-01-01', INTERVAL 3 MONTH) AS '3개월 후';
    
    


    위의 예제를 실행하면 2023-01-01과 2022-04-01이 출력됩니다.

    2025-04-07 03:25

  • 개발자 Q&A 포인트 정책
      글쓰기
      50P
      댓글
      10P
  • 전체 9,824건 / 11 페이지

검색

게시물 검색